MESOPOTAMIA, Carrhae. Caracalla. AD 198-217. AR Tetradrachm (27mm, 11.10 g, 11h). Struck circa AD 215-217. Radiate head right / Eagle standing facing, head and tail right, with wings spread, holding wreath in beak; star to upper left, crescent between legs, two pellets in exergue. Prieur 830 var. (legends). Lightly toned, touch of porosity, a few light scratches, some minor deposits in the devices. Good VF.
From the Michel Prieur Collection. Ex Robert Gait Collection, no. 814; Classical Cash MBS 3 (8 January 1997), lot 2739.
